Rendering puts video in a small box

New Here ,
Sep 27, 2019 Sep 27, 2019

When I render out it keeps putting this in a small box.  But if I select "Scale to fit" it makes it crappy resolution.  What am I doing wrong? It was filmed on a hero7 in 4k.

Your settings are butchered! The Sequence - the quality that you are working with on the timeline - is SD meaning DV video at 720x480, then the Export is set to 1080 HD at 1920x1080, except the pixel aspect ought to be square (1.0) but is 1.2, everything is a mess.

 

Either edit in a Sequence to match the 4K source, then export as 1080p, or edit in a 1080p Sequence and Export to match
